Solana is a blockchain - based platform designed to offer high - performance and low - latency applications. It serves as a high - throughput, decentralized application platform, boasting a local currency called SOL. One of its key technological advantages is the use of a unique Proof of History (PoH) consensus mechanism, which allows the network to verify transactions rapidly without waiting for blocks to be added to the chain. This results in higher throughput and lower transaction fees compared to many other blockchain platforms, making it a top choice for developers and entrepreneurs.

Solana's unique Proof of History consensus algorithm enables the network to handle tens of thousands of transactions per second while maintaining extremely low transaction fees. This technological edge gives it a competitive advantage over other blockchain platforms. For instance, in a high - volume trading environment, Solana can process transactions much faster and at a lower cost, making it more attractive for large - scale applications.
FAQ: How does the Proof of History mechanism work?Answer: The Proof of History mechanism creates a cryptographic record of events in the network over time. This allows nodes to quickly verify the order and time of transactions, reducing the time and resources needed for transaction verification. It's a key part of Solana's high - performance design.

Despite its many strengths, Solana also faces challenges. The cryptocurrency market is highly volatile and subject to regulatory changes. Any negative regulatory news could lead to a significant drop in Solana's price. Additionally, competition from other high - performance blockchain platforms is fierce. Ethereum, for example, is constantly upgrading its technology to improve scalability and performance, which could potentially erode Solana's market share.
FAQ: What are the main regulatory risks for Solana?Answer: Regulatory risks include potential restrictions on cryptocurrency trading, requirements for compliance, and classification of Solana as a security. These factors can impact its trading volume and price.
